Kintyre

Carved out of the remote Rudall River National Park, the RTZ Kintyre deposit is the second largest in WA.

Yeelirrie

Western Australia already has a nuclear waste dump: an old mining test site called Yeelirrie, one of WA's most notorious sites

Manyingee

Lying within a few kilometres of the Ashburton river, Manyingee looks to be WA's most likely uranium prospect.
Nowthanna

Acclaim Uranium's small high grade deposit south-east of Meekatharra
Lake Way

Abandoned test site with an invisible legacy of contamination
Lake Maitland

Acclaim's key Murchison deposit.
